Description

POSTDOCTORAL ASSOCIATE

New York University Tandon School of Engineering

Department of Chemical and Biomolecular Engineering

The Bui Lab at NYU Tandon School of Engineering is seeking to hire a Post Doctoral Associate to join a new research program centered around the development of scalable electrochemical systems for sustainable chemical synthesis, resource recovery, and wastewater valorization.

Responsibilities

Candidates will be responsible for:

  • conducting research in electrochemical reaction engineering, including experimental design and execution
  • providing continuum modeling of electrochemical systems
  • developing automated workflows for accelerated discovery and optimization of electrochemical reactions and reactor architectures.
  • participating in research in an interdisciplinary, collaborative environment
  • Willing to engage in both computational and experimental workflows.


Salary range

In compliance with NYC's Pay Transparency Act, the annual base salary for this position is $78,000 - $85,000 depending on the candidate's experience and qualification.

Qualifications

Candidates should have a PhD in Chemical Engineering, Chemistry, Materials Science, Applied Physics/Math, or a related field. We welcome applicants with recent PhDs and individuals seeking additional postdoctoral training.

The successful candiate should have a demonstrated background in reaction engineering, electrochemistry, catalysis, separations, modeling of electrochemical systems, and/or machine learning as exemplified by a strong publication record.

Candidates will be required to present eligibility to work in the United States.

About New York University

New York University (NYU) is a private research university based in New York City. Founded in 1831, NYU is one of the largest private universities in the United States, with a total enrollment of over 50,000 students across its various campuses. The university offers a wide range of undergraduate and graduate programs, including business, law, medicine, and the arts. NYU is known for its strong academic programs, world-class faculty, and diverse student body. The university has a long history of innovation and has been at the forefront of many important developments in fields such as finance, technology, and the arts.
